Director of BARNES Le Marais during the week and a top-level show jumper on the weekends, Caroline Baudry splits her life between the demanding worlds of real estate and equestrian sport. This year, she will once again compete in the Longines Paris Eiffel Jumping 2025 – a prestigious event for which BARNES is the official partner. From June 20 to 22, at the Champ-de-Mars facing the Eiffel Tower, she will ride alongside the world’s best riders aboard two mares: In Love, competing under the colors of the HOPE association, and Élysée, representing BARNES.
1. You lead BARNES Le Marais and compete in show jumping at a high level – how do you reconcile these two such demanding worlds?
I began riding at the age of six in Saumur, the cradle of French equestrian tradition. Today, my two mares, In Love and Élysée, are stabled in Chantilly. I see them on weekends to ride or bring them to competitions like the Longines. This routine allows me to maintain a balance between my passion and my professional responsibilities. The sport recentres me, structures me, and fuels the energy I bring every day to my clients at BARNES.
2. What link do you see between the equestrian world and your role in the luxury real estate market?
Discipline, perseverance, and the ability to reassess oneself continuously. These two environments are intense, full of highs and lows, where only the pursuit of excellence leads to progress. Whether on horseback or with my clients, I always give my best. In both arenas, one must listen, analyze a situation in an instant, and make sound decisions, often under pressure.
3. What role does BARNES play in your equestrian journey today?
BARNES actively supports me in competitions. This creates valuable bridges with some clients who are also passionate about equestrianism. We regularly organize events at the intersection of these two worlds. Wearing BARNES colors in competition is a great honor for me. It represents the Maison beyond real estate, embodying a lifestyle I fully share with our clients.
